From heroestheseries.com

    Still haven’t gotten your fill of “Heroes”, with original episodes on Mondays and re-runs of the most recent episodes on the Sci Fi Channel the following Friday? Well you’re in luck, because NBC has decided to give its biggest show of the season even more exposure — by re-running episodes two through four on Sunday nights in primetime starting October 22, 2006, in the slot usually held by NBC’s “Sunday Night Football”, which will be going offline for a while because NFL mandate prohibits NBC from airing football during the baseball World Series.


The Series may not go a full 7 games, but you're guaranteed to get the first 3 eps this Sunday night while NBC sets aside football while Fox airs Game 2 from Detroit.

Ep 1 "Genesis"
Ep 2 "Don't Look Back"
Ep 3 "One Giant Leap"
Ep 4 "Collision"
